EXECUTIVE SUMMARY
Asset management activities have been widely practiced all over the world for very long time. It works as a prime facilitator for the smooth continuation of capital market; by the administration of new issues and through preservation of the interest of investors. Fund managers thus contribute to the development of economy through speeding up various activities pertaining to capital market. In Bangladesh, their activities started its way after the independence by the emergence of Investment Corporation of Bangladesh (ICB). Through the pioneering role of ICB, activities grew gradually with time. So far, Asset management company (AMC) of Bangladesh, carries out four types of activities--Issue Management, Underwriting, Portfolio Management and Corporate advisory service. The prospect of Asset Management Company (AMC) is booming in Bangladesh now days. From the yearwise analysis from 1996 to 2013, it has been observed that the fund management has been growing significantly except a bit slowdown in 2008. The total listed companies in Dhaka Stock exchange is only 412 whereas total number of entities is more than one lac twenty thousand in our country. So, it has a very promising future. According to the public issue rules of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C), a company has to operate at least fifty percent underwriting of the total issue volume. So, it underlies a great prospect for underwriting as well. The asset management division on fund management is in comparative analysis of earnings to its unit. Besides the impressive uplift of asset management sector in Bangladesh, it is not free from drawbacks. The problems of AMC have grown rapidly with the advancement of this sector. A major problem arises from the high flotation cost which makes it difficult for small firms to enter into the capital market. More difficulties arise from lack of management and coordination of regulating authority, lack of formal debt market and proper infrastructural support, insufficient research and professional portfolio management service. The capital market is regulated without structured policy support and the government and banks has not been in a smooth stage with changing interest rates in both loans and deposits. Moreover, speculative manners and rumor-based trading are hampering the mechanism of capital market with imbalanced growth. On the light of the problems of merchant banking sector of Bangladesh, the underlying problems of AMC have been analyzed. The main problems arise from insufficient human resources and modern technologies to operate the activities in a more smooth fashion. It has not gained enough financial capacity to attract more expert professionals as financial analysts and to arrange foreign road shows to attract individual and institutional non-resident Bangladeshi (NRB) investors. Moreover, employees feel lack of empowerment while making important decisions which can be self-devastating for the firm.
